This assay measures both IgG and IgM antibodies to hepatitis A virus … WebHepatitis A is an acute viral infection of the liver, which can cause mild to severe illness. The illness is usually self-limiting and needs no treatment. It is transmitted primarily by the faecal–oral route by ingesting contaminated food and water, or by direct contact with an infectious person. Hepatitis A is highly contagious. Who

WebHepatitis A IgG antibodies. These appear 8 to 12 weeks after you are first infected. They stay in your blood and protect you from hepatitis A permanently. Why It Is Done You may need these tests if: You have symptoms of hepatitis. You may have been exposed to the hepatitis A virus.
